Two particles X and Y having equal charges, after being accelerated through the same potential difference, enter a region of uniform magnetic field and describe circular paths of radii `R_1 and R_2,` respectively. The ratio of masses of X and Y is

A

`r_1/r_2`

B

`sqrt(r_1/r_2`

C

`[r_2/r_1]^2`

D

`[r_1/r_2]^2`

Text Solution

Verified by Experts

The correct Answer is:
A

According to question, force acting on the particle inside magnetic field is given by `F_B =qvBsintheta`
[where e = angle between v and B]
This force Fg provides necessary centripetal force for circular motion of the charged particle.
so, `mv^2/r=qvBsintheta`
Now, for particles x and y and for `theta = 90^cric`
`(M_xV_x)/r_1=qv_xB`
`(m _xV_x^2)/r_2=qv_yB`
From Eqs. (i) and (ii), we get
`(m_xV_x)/(m_yV_y)=r_1/r_2`
As, `V_x/V_y=1`
So, `m_x/m_y=r_1/r_2`
